Can't run prometheus, so what

I've got a gen9 microserver at a remote colo, 8W idle, 16GB total. Prometheus alone wanted 2GB just to exist. Scraped it.

Tried netdata. 150MB. Better. Still annoyed me.

Ended up with node_exporter + a 20-line shell script curling to a central box. 12MB. Survives on a 512MB GreenCloudVPS instance without swapping.

The real answer is always "measure what you actually need" not "run what everyone runs"
